Parenthood (1989). Four Buckman siblings attempt to raise their children - each in their own different style - and deal with the joys and sorrows that the process brings.
Having watched - and really enjoyed - the tv series adaptation of this film, I can’t believe it’s taken me so long to see this. What a charming film! Steve Martin and Dianne Wiest are both typically excellent, and there are some really fun performances from at the time up-and-comers in Keanu Reeves, Martha Plimpton and Joaquin Phoenix. Not all storyline’s are made equal though, and there are a few clunkers here too. Plus the ending…yeah. Didn’t quite work for me. 7/10.

The ptt in Victorville ca opened on October 5, 1982, with a balcony stage. In either 1989 or 1990, the store updated to a c stage. In June 1993, Victorville closed most likely due to leasing issues.
After the ptt's closure, the location became "Buzz-E's Pizza Time Circus". It most likely kept the animatronics and simply retrofitted them to original characters while also removing any mentions of cec.
Buzz-E's Pizza Time Circus closed on an unknown date. At some point, the building became a furniture store called "Direct Furniture". Notice how they kept the frame of the ptt sign.
Sometime around 2012 or 2013, the furniture store closed, and the building became a "Planned Parenthood" which it still is to this day. The inside of the building is completely unrecognizable as a ptt
